首页|资源下载
登录|注册

您现在的位置是:电子研发网 > 资源下载 > 工业以太网数据采集器的设计与实现

工业以太网数据采集器的设计与实现

  • 资源大小:4034
  • 上传时间: 2021-11-07
  • 上传用户:恰恰123
  • 资源积分:2 下载积分
  • 标      签: 工业以太网 数据采集

资 源 简 介

近年来,物联网的技术得到了蓬勃的发展,然而,工业现场存在着大量的控制设备都需要与网络互连,从而达到对工业设备的控制效果,同时以太网技术也得到了充分的发展,这就为嵌入式以太网技术的发展提供了基础和向导。在工控领域中,大量的设备都是通过以太网来进行数据接收、发送的。然而,在工业环境中,处处都存在着高压、高电流、高温等不利因素,这些因素会时刻影响着控制器,也可能会损坏控制器或者提高控制器传输的错误率。当前,市场上已有的各种数据采集器的价格十分昂贵,并且,技术都是严格保密的,通用性非常差,然而在未来,数据采集器会得到更广泛的使用,所以这种现象是不应该出现的。由于这些因素的存在,本文提出了一种新型的课题工业以太网数据采集器的设计与实现。

  通过长期的调研,最终确定把具有Cotex-M3的内核STM32F107系列单片机作为工业以太网数据采集器的处理器,同时选择出一系列的开发调试工具来创建研发平台,这里我们选择Python、Keil、Modbus Salve、 SecureCRT等研发工具,并且把实时操作系统RT-Thread和TCP/IP协议栈LwIP以及Modbus协议Lib-Modbus作为工业以太网数据采集器的软件基础。在此基本软件框架基础上,通过编写外设驱动及相关应用软件,如Flash驱动、TCP/IP客户端、Uart应用,最终达到工业以太网数据采集器与以太网的数据通信。

  通过反复的测试、完善、测试,成功测试了工业以太网数据采集器的采集、传输和监视等工作,并完成了相关功能模块调试及性能测试,实现了数据采集传输等除保存寄存器外的基本功能。设计中不足之处是,客户端显示界面做的不够完善,比较粗糙。在硬件电路设计方面,对整个电路的保护措施作的也不够完美,没有能够在一些特定环境下去做测试,数据采集器面临恶劣环境时的数据采集与传输的正确率未知。

相 关 资 源